Q: Is 33,435,314 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 33,435,314 is a composite number.

Why is 33,435,314 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 33,435,314 can be evenly divided by 1 2 11 22 73 109 146 191 218 382 803 1,199 1,606 2,101 2,398 4,202 7,957 13,943 15,914 20,819 27,886 41,638 87,527 153,373 175,054 229,009 306,746 458,018 1,519,787 3,039,574 16,717,657 and 33,435,314, with no remainder.

Since 33,435,314 cannot be divided by just 1 and 33,435,314, it is a composite number.
